OPTN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2018 in Review

64 of the 4,375 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in OptiNose (OPTN) for Q3 2018, worth a combined $258M — down 53% from $543M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 17 funds closed out of OPTN and 9 opened new positions — a net loss of 8 holders — while 10 trimmed existing stakes and 33 added.

The largest buyer was Thrivent Financial for Lutherans, adding an estimated $13.3M. The largest seller was Driehaus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$10.9M sold.
